The Manila billet market was inactive last week because market players were away for the Christmas and New Year holiday. However, offers remained firm and unchanged from before the Christmas weekend.
Back-to-back offers for 5sp 130mm blast furnace billet from ASEAN/China for February/March shipments are prevailing at around $550/tonne cfr, Philippine trading sources say. “The market has been quiet. Customers are mostly on holiday mode,” a Manila trader opines.
Suppliers are holding on to their offers, which were hiked on 22 December. The hiked prices are “not achievable; even $530-535/t cfr bids are a challenge”, the trader says. A regional trader agrees bids at this level are difficult to come by. “There are no transactions at all,” the trader said on Friday, noting that buyers were absent.
Kallanish assessed 5sp/ps or Q275 120/125/130mm square billet at $530/t cfr Manila, unchanged on-week.
An Indonesian blast furnace mill’s offer for 3sp billet is still prevailing at $520/t fob, a Bangkok trader says. But sources close to the mill say the producer did not offer billet to the market during the week.
